### Step 4 — Configure the banner service

Alright, support crew: once the Droverly consent banner build is on the box, open the .env in the service directory. Set ROLLOUT_COHORT to the region you're enabling (start with "pilot" unless told otherwise) and leave BANNER_THEME alone — design owns that. The service also needs to authenticate against the Droverly preferences API, so on the very next line add its credential:

sealed setting: LEDGER_TOKEN20=6148d35bbb480b0ab79e

Heads up, plugin folks: this PR adds retry backoff and a grace window to Keyturner, our secrets-rotation utility, so your hooks stop getting hammered when a vault write stalls. Rotation order is unchanged; only pacing differs. Override per plugin via manifest if needed. The new defaults are listed below.

constants for yaduf-fahag:
BUDGETS = {
    "kelix": 528,
    "briwyn": 734,
}

## Artifact Signing — SDK Parity Notes (Weekly Sync)

Kestrel SDK for Android reached parity with the Swift client this sprint: offline queueing, batched telemetry, and retry semantics now match. Both SDKs ship as signed artifacts from the same pipeline. Remaining gap: background sync throttling, targeted next sprint. Verify both release bundles before tagging. Both artifacts validate against the shared signing key below.

signing key of kawig-fafog = bky19_6Fypv1qws7J8qJtaYjX

Handover: EXIF scrubbing, Pixwrench pipeline. Marta — the scrub worker now strips GPS, serial, and lens tags before upload to the Calverton bucket. Orientation tag is preserved intentionally; do not "fix" that again. Regression suite lives in scrub-checks; run it before cutting the release. One flaky test on HEIC rotation — rerun, don't skip. Config rollback is staged under release flag px-scrub-v4. If the scrub vault locks during deploy, use the recovery passphrase below to reopen it.

strongbox words: druvan-lamys-eliius-jorax-istox-soreth-ulays-gilix-ralix-oliiel-norwyn-casvan-praius